Empirical Formula: C3H11Br2N3S
Molecular Weight: 281.0125 g/mol
Flash Point: 93.6 °C
Enthalpy of Vaporization: 46.78 kJ/mol
Boiling Point: 231.1 °C at 760 mmHg
Vapour Pressure: 0.0635 mmHg at 25 °C
Structure of 2-(Aminoethyl)-isothiouronium dihydrochloride (CAS NO.871-25-0):
IUPAC Name of 2-(Aminoethyl)-isothiouronium dihydrochloride (CAS NO.871-25-0): 2-Aminoethyl carbamimidothioate dihydrochloride
1. | par-rat LD50:325 mg/kg | TXAPA9 Toxicology and Applied Pharmacology. 1 (1959),8. | ||
2. | ipr-mus LD50:250 mg/kg | NTIS** National Technical Information Service. (Springfield, VA 22161) (Formerly U.S. Clearinghouse for Scientific and Technical Information) AD277-689 . | ||
3. | par-mus LD50:400 mg/kg | TXAPA9 Toxicology and Applied Pharmacology. 1 (1959),8. | ||
4. | par-dog LD50:110 mg/kg | TXAPA9 Toxicology and Applied Pharmacology. 1 (1959),8. | ||
5. | scu-mus LD50:266 mg/kg | ARZNAD Arzneimittel-Forschung. Drug Research. 8 (1958),72. |
Poison by subcutaneous, parenteral, and intraperitoneal routes. When heated to decomposition 2-(Aminoethyl)-isothiouronium dihydrochloride (CAS NO.871-25-0) emits very toxic fumes of HCl, SOx, and NOx.
2-(Aminoethyl)-isothiouronium dihydrochloride ,its cas register number is 871-25-0. It also can be called 2-(2-Aminoethyl)-2-thiopseudourea dihydrochloride ; and Pseudourea, 2-aminoethyl-2-thio-, dihydrochloride .
